== Catalan ==
=== Etymology ===
Borrowed from Latin abruptus.
=== Pronunciation ===
IPA(key): (Northern, Central) [əˈβɾup.tə]
IPA(key): (Balearic) [əˈbɾup.tə]
IPA(key): (Valencia) [aˈbɾup.te]
IPA(key): (Northwestern) [aˈβɾup.te]
=== Adjective ===
abrupte (feminine abrupta, masculine and feminine plural abruptes)
abrupt
==== Derived terms ====
abruptament
== Esperanto ==
=== Etymology ===
From abrupta + -e.
=== Pronunciation ===
IPA(key): /aˈbrupte/
Rhymes: -upte
Syllabification: a‧brup‧te
=== Adverb ===
abrupte
abruptly
